.colsubsidiogrocery-cc-header-0-x-b-top-bar{display:block;position:relative}.colsubsidiogrocery-cc-header-0-x-b-top-bar__item{display:block;width:100%}.colsubsidiogrocery-cc-header-0-x-b-top-bar__item-image{display:block;width:100%;height:auto}.colsubsidiogrocery-cc-header-0-x-b-logo{margin:0 5px;display:flex;justify-content:center}.colsubsidiogrocery-cc-header-0-x-b-logo__link{display:flex;height:100%;align-items:center}.colsubsidiogrocery-cc-header-0-x-b-logo__link img{width:100%;height:100%}.colsubsidiogrocery-cc-header-0-x-b-minicart{position:inherit;margin:0 5px}.colsubsidiogrocery-cc-header-0-x-b-cart-overlay{visibility:hidden;top:0;background:rgba(51,51,51,.8);-webkit-backdrop-filter:blur(15px);backdrop-filter:blur(15px);z-index:9998}.colsubsidiogrocery-cc-header-0-x-b-cart-overlay--active{visibility:visible}.colsubsidiogrocery-cc-header-0-x-b-minicart__action{position:relative;display:flex;align-items:center;justify-content:center}.colsubsidiogrocery-cc-header-0-x-b-minicart__action span{font-weight:400}.colsubsidiogrocery-cc-header-0-x-b-minicart__action,.colsubsidiogrocery-cc-header-0-x-b-minicart__close{background:transparent;border:0;margin:0;outline:0;cursor:pointer}.colsubsidiogrocery-cc-header-0-x-b-minicart-quantity{display:none;position:absolute;background:#fbe122;border-radius:50%;width:20px;height:20px;display:flex;align-items:center;justify-content:center;color:#0136a0;font-size:10px;top:-8px;right:2.5rem}.colsubsidiogrocery-cc-header-0-x-b-minicart__side{position:fixed;top:0;width:90%;max-width:500px;height:100%;overflow-y:hidden;overflow-x:hidden;z-index:9999;background-color:#fff;right:-100%;transition:all .3s cubic-bezier(.77,0,.175,1);padding:20px 0;display:flex}.colsubsidiogrocery-cc-header-0-x-b-minicart__side--active{visibility:visible!important;opacity:1;right:0}.colsubsidiogrocery-cc-header-0-x-b-minicart__header{flex-direction:row-reverse;justify-content:flex-end;margin:.5rem auto 2rem;width:100%}.colsubsidiogrocery-cc-header-0-x-b-minicart__close-text{display:none}.colsubsidiogrocery-cc-header-0-x-b-minicart__close{margin-left:0}.colsubsidiogrocery-cc-header-0-x-b-minicart__close-icon{width:36px;height:36px;background:#fff;box-shadow:0 1px 5px rgba(0,0,0,.1);border-radius:100%}.vtex-minicart-2-x-minicartTitle{display:none}.vtex-minicart-2-x-minicartWrapperContainer{width:100%;height:100%}.vtex-minicart-2-x-minicartProductListContainer{width:86%;margin:0 auto}.vtex-minicart-2-x-minicartContainer{width:100%;height:100%}.vtex-minicart-2-x-popupStyles{height:100%;max-height:80vh!important}.colsubsidiogrocery-cc-header-0-x-b-menu__menucontainer-offscroll{overflow-y:hidden}.vtex-minicart-2-x-minicartProductListContainer{padding:0}.vtex-minicart-2-x-minicartProductListContainer::-webkit-scrollbar{width:3px}.vtex-minicart-2-x-minicartProductListContainer::-webkit-scrollbar-track{background-color:#d6d6d6;border-radius:30px;padding:2px}.vtex-minicart-2-x-minicartProductListContainer::-webkit-scrollbar-thumb{background-color:#d6d6d6;outline:2px solid transparent;border:2px solid rgba(78,78,78,.65);border-radius:30px}.vtex-product-list-0-x-productListUnavailableItemsMessage{margin:0;display:none}.vtex-flex-layout-0-x-flexRow--minicart-footer{border-top:1px solid #d6d6d6;box-shadow:none!important}.vtex-minicart-2-x-minicartSummary{width:80%;margin:1rem auto;padding:0}.vtex-checkout-summary-0-x-summarySmallContent .vtex-checkout-summary-0-x-summaryItemContainer:nth-child(2){display:none!important}.vtex-minicart-2-x-minicartCheckoutButton{width:80%;margin:.5rem auto;padding:0}.vtex-minicart-2-x-minicartCheckoutButton .vtex-button{background:#0036a0;border:1px solid #0036a0;border-radius:30px}.vtex-checkout-summary-0-x-summaryItemLabel{font-weight:400;font-size:1.2rem;line-height:22px;letter-spacing:.0015em;color:#999}.vtex-checkout-summary-0-x-price{font-weight:700;font-size:1.2rem;line-height:22px;color:#1a9eda}.vtex-checkout-summary-0-x-summarySmallDisclaimer{font-size:.7rem;color:#999}@media (min-width:700px){.colsubsidiogrocery-cc-header-0-x-b-minicart__header{flex-direction:row;width:80%;justify-content:space-between}.colsubsidiogrocery-cc-header-0-x-b-minicart__close-text{display:inline}.colsubsidiogrocery-cc-header-0-x-b-minicart__close{margin-left:.8rem}}@media (max-width:980px){.colsubsidiogrocery-cc-header-0-x-b-minicart{flex-direction:row;position:inherit;margin:0}.colsubsidiogrocery-cc-header-0-x-b-minicart__action .material-symbols-outlined{font-size:2rem}.colsubsidiogrocery-cc-header-0-x-b-minicart-quantity{right:.313rem}}:root{}*{box-sizing:border-box}.colsubsidiogrocery-cc-header-0-x-b-header{z-index:999;padding:.7rem 0}.colsubsidiogrocery-cc-header-0-x-b-header__grid{display:flex;align-items:center;justify-content:space-between;flex-flow:row nowrap;margin:0 auto;padding-left:.7rem;padding-right:.7rem}.colsubsidiogrocery-cc-header-0-x-b-header__main-menu{width:40px}.colsubsidiogrocery-cc-header-0-x-b-header__bottom{border-top:1px solid #e6e6e6;padding:6px 0}.colsubsidiogrocery-cc-header-0-x-b-header__menu{justify-content:flex-start}.colsubsidiogrocery-cc-header-0-x-b-header--sticky{position:-webkit-sticky;position:sticky;top:0;width:100%}.colsubsidiogrocery-cc-header-0-x-b-header__logo{width:27%;max-width:180px}.colsubsidiogrocery-cc-header-0-x-b-header__search{}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-biggy-autocomplete{width:75vw;height:80vh;left:0;top:.5rem;background:#fff;box-shadow:0 10px 44px rgb(0 0 0/20%);border-radius:10px;padding:0}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-itemList--suggestion{padding:2rem;max-width:25%}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-itemListTitle{color:#999;font-weight:400;font-size:1.375rem;line-height:1.375rem;text-transform:lowercase;border-bottom:1px solid #e8f5fb;padding-bottom:17px}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-itemListItem{}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-itemListIcon,.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-tileListTitle{display:none}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-itemListLinkTitle{color:#1a9eda;font-weight:700;font-size:17px;line-height:17px;letter-spacing:.5px}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-itemListSubItemLink:hover{font-style:normal;font-weight:700;font-size:1.063rem;line-height:1.063rem;letter-spacing:.031rem;color:#333;background:transparent}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-itemListSubItemLink{font-style:normal;font-weight:400;font-size:1.063rem;line-height:1.063rem;letter-spacing:.031rem;color:#333;transition:all .5s}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-tileList{background:#f4fafd;border-radius:0 6px 6px 0;height:-webkit-max-content;height:-moz-max-content;height:max-content;padding:2rem 0}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-tileListList{margin:0}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-tileListFooter{padding:2rem}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-tileListSeeMore:before{content:"Mostrar todos los productos";text-align:center;color:#1a9eda;font-style:normal;font-weight:400;font-size:1.063rem;line-height:1.063rem;text-decoration:underline}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-tileListSeeMore{border-radius:30px;width:-webkit-max-content;width:-moz-max-content;width:max-content;padding:8px;display:flex;align-items:center;justify-content:center;margin:0 auto;height:46px;font-size:0;text-decoration:none;width:249px}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arIcon--clear{position:absolute;right:8rem;height:100%;width:52px;display:flex;align-items:center;justify-content:center;padding:0;top:0}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arIcon--clear svg{display:none}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arIcon--clear:before{content:"Borrar";color:#333;font-size:.938rem}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arIcon--clear:after{font-family:Material Symbols Outlined;content:"\e5cd";color:#333;font-size:1.6rem}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arIcon--external-search svg{display:none}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arIcon--external-search:before{font-family:Material Symbols Outlined;content:"\e8b6";color:#5c5c5c;font-size:1.6rem}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arIcon--external-search:after{content:"Buscar";color:#5c5c5c;margin:0 10px}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arContainer .vtex-input-prefix__group{border:1px solid #e2e8ee;border-radius:6px;height:48px;position:relative}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arContainer .vtex-styleguide-9-x-input{background:#fff;padding:0 1.5rem}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arContainer .vtex-styleguide-9-x-input::-moz-placeholder{font-size:1rem;line-height:17px;color:#333;letter-spacing:.5px}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arContainer .vtex-styleguide-9-x-input::placeholder{font-size:1rem;line-height:17px;color:#333;letter-spacing:.5px}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arContainer .vtex-styleguide-9-x-input:-ms-input-placeholder{font-size:1rem;line-height:17px;color:#333;letter-spacing:.5px}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arContainer .vtex-styleguide-9-x-input::-ms-input-placeholder{font-size:1rem;line-height:17px;color:#333;letter-spacing:.5px}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arContainer .vtex-input__suffix{padding:0}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arInnerContainer--opened .vtex-store-components-3-x-searchBarIcon--external-search{background:#0036a0}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arInnerContainer--opened .vtex-store-components-3-x-searchBarIcon--external-search:after,.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arInnerContainer--opened .vtex-store-components-3-x-searchBarIcon--external-search:before{color:#fff}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arIcon--external-search{position:absolute;right:0;background:#d6d6d6;border:none;border-radius:0 5px 5px 0;transition:all .5s}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arIcon--external-search:hover{background:#c1c1c1}.colsubsidiogrocery-cc-header-0-x-b-header__actions{width:30%;max-width:345px;display:flex;align-items:center;justify-content:space-between}.colsubsidiogrocery-cc-header-0-x-b-header__menu-action,.colsubsidiogrocery-cc-header-0-x-b-header__menu-action-button{}.colsubsidiogrocery-cc-header-0-x-b-header__setting-direction{margin:0;background:transparent;border:0;align-items:center}.colsubsidiogrocery-cc-header-0-x-container{width:auto;margin:0 9px}.colsubsidiogrocery-cc-header-0-x-b-header-bottom{overflow-y:auto;height:3.125rem}@media (min-width:980px){.colsubsidiogrocery-cc-header-0-x-b-header{padding:0}.colsubsidiogrocery-cc-header-0-x-b-header__grid{padding-left:2rem;padding-right:2em;height:93px}.colsubsidiogrocery-cc-header-0-x-b-header__main-menu{width:50px}.colsubsidiogrocery-cc-header-0-x-b-header__logo{width:15%;margin:0 1rem}.colsubsidiogrocery-cc-header-0-x-b-header__search{width:46%;max-width:580px;margin:0 .9rem}}@media (min-width:1400px) and (max-width:2500px){.colsubsidiogrocery-cc-header-0-x-b-header__search{width:50%;margin:0 1.1rem}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-biggy-autocomplete{width:75vw;left:0}}@media (min-width:1000px) and (max-width:1400px){.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-biggy-autocomplete{width:90vw;left:-15vw}}@media (min-width:1000px) and (max-width:1200px){.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-biggy-autocomplete{width:90vw;left:3vw}}@media (max-width:1000px){.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-biggy-autocomplete{width:90vw;left:-25vw}}@media (max-width:800px){.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-biggy-autocomplete{width:90vw;left:-35vw}.colsubsidiogrocery-cc-header-0-x-b-header__menu-button{padding:0}.colsubsidiogrocery-cc-header-0-x-b-header__search{padding:0 .9rem}.colsubsidiogrocery-cc-header-0-x-b-header__grid{justify-content:space-around;align-items:center;width:100%}.colsubsidiogrocery-cc-header-0-x-b-header__actions{width:40%;justify-content:center}.colsubsidiogrocery-cc-header-0-x-b-header__setting-direction .material-symbols-outlined{font-size:2rem}.colsubsidiogrocery-cc-header-0-x-b-header__setting-direction-text{display:none}.colsubsidiogrocery-cc-header-0-x-b-header__logo{width:9.063rem}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arInnerContainer--opened{transition:all .5s;border-radius:0}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-autoCompleteOuterContainer{transition:all .5s}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arInnerContainer--opened .vtex-store-components-3-x-autoCompleteOuterContainer{position:absolute;width:100%;left:0;margin-top:7px;border-bottom:3px solid #e8f5fb}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arInnerContainer--opened .vtex-search-2-x-biggy-autocomplete{margin-top:50px}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arIcon--external-search{right:.938rem;height:2.938rem}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arIcon--external-search:after{display:none}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-store-components-3-x-searchBarIcon--clear{right:4.3rem}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-biggy-autocomplete-wrapper{width:82vw}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-biggy-autocomplete{width:100vw;height:80vh;left:-16vw;border-radius:0;box-shadow:none}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-tileList{display:none}.colsubsidiogrocery-cc-header-0-x-b-header__search .vtex-search-2-x-itemList--suggestion{max-width:100%}}@media (max-width:600px){.colsubsidiogrocery-cc-header-0-x-b-header__grid{height:44.5px}}.colsubsidiogrocery-cc-header-0-x-b-header-aux-menu{width:160%}.colsubsidiogrocery-cc-header-0-x-b-header-aux-menu ul{display:flex;align-items:center;justify-content:flex-start;width:100%;height:50px}.colsubsidiogrocery-cc-header-0-x-b-header-aux-menu ul li{list-style:none;display:flex;align-items:center;height:100%}.colsubsidiogrocery-cc-header-0-x-b-header-aux-menu ul li:hover{border-bottom:2px solid #0036a0;color:#0036a0}.colsubsidiogrocery-cc-header-0-x-b-header-aux-menu ul li:hover a{color:#0036a0;font-weight:700!important}.colsubsidiogrocery-cc-header-0-x-b-header-aux-menu ul li a{font-size:1.1rem;padding:0 1.2rem}@media (min-width:780px){.colsubsidiogrocery-cc-header-0-x-b-header-aux-menu ul{justify-content:center}.colsubsidiogrocery-cc-header-0-x-b-header-aux-menu{width:100%}}